About Hubert Mörk
Hubert Mörk is a scholar working on Surgery, Epidemiology, Nutrition and Dietetics, Hepatology and Molecular Biology, having authored 23 papers that have together received 742 indexed citations. Recurring topics across this work include Trace Elements in Health (5 papers), Selenium in Biological Systems (5 papers), Medical and Biological Ozone Research (3 papers), Liver Disease Diagnosis and Treatment (2 papers), IgG4-Related and Inflammatory Diseases (2 papers), Eosinophilic Esophagitis (2 papers), Hepatitis C virus research (2 papers) and Esophageal Cancer Research and Treatment (2 papers). The work is most often cited by research in Hepatology (148 citations), Nutrition and Dietetics (216 citations), Gastroenterology (35 citations), Epidemiology (147 citations) and Rheumatology (64 citations). Hubert Mörk has collaborated with scholars based in Germany. Frequent co-authors include Michael Scheurlen, Oliver Al‐Taie, Josef Köhrle, M Scheurlen, Franz Jakob, Michael R. Kraus, A. M. Gassel, Martin Wilhelm, Arne Schäfer and Hermann Faller. Their work appears in journals such as Nutrition and Cancer, Scandinavian Journal of Gastroenterology, Journal of Clinical Gastroenterology, Journal of Gastroenterology and Gastrointestinal Endoscopy.
